In our complex, fast-paced world, we often experience negative emotions like stress, frustration, or anger. External pressures can sometimes make the mind lose balance and control. The correct approach is not to get overwhelmed but to remain calm and focus on what we can do best at that moment. While this is easier said than done, training our minds can slowly but surely help us.
Despite facing personal physical challenges such as rheumatoid arthritis, nerve weakness, and hearing difficulties, I have developed habits that help me discover the beauty of life every day. While everyone’s journey and challenges differ, I’d like to share a few habits that have made a significant difference in my life, focusing more on solutions than the difficulties themselves.
1. A boost for mind and body
Walking is a simple yet powerful activity that boosts our happiness levels and helps us carry on with the day’s activities more effectively. I walk five days a week, setting aside dedicated time for it. Walking is good for both the body and the mind. I’ve realized that this habit helps me function better physically and mentally. With this habit, we can continue walking toward our goals with greater energy, confidence, and peace.
2. Finding peace in simple moments
Observing the beauty around us, even in seemingly simple moments, can refresh and cheer our spirits. I enjoy spending time in a small garden, which helps relax my mind. Gardening has taught me patience. I also have the habit of observing the sky and contemplating its vastness. This practice slows my racing thoughts and calms my mind, allowing me to reflect and think more clearly. It often helps me gain fresh perspectives, clear confusion, and think independently, unlearning conditioned thinking patterns.

3. Anchoring in faith and gratitude
Lighting lamps in my puja room and saying my daily prayers help me remember the Higher Power and count my blessings. Practicing gratitude brings balance and positivity to my life. My strong faith in the Supreme gives me hope and reduces my worries. Although it’s difficult to hold onto this belief during moments of suffering, I realize that God is my anchor, giving me strength and healing. When I unfold the petals of a lotus and offer it to the Goddess, a beautiful feeling of bliss and devotion blossoms within me.
4. Growth through contribution
It is essential to engage in daily duties and work sincerely. These experiences build self-confidence and lead to self-growth. I have also found happiness in voluntary teaching. The joy and satisfaction derived from contributing to others are priceless and add meaning to our lives.
5. Happiness in supporting others
Supporting and empowering genuine friends and family members brings immense happiness and satisfaction. Meaningful relationships are a source of joy and help us navigate life’s challenges more resiliently.
The power of habits
These habits have helped me cope with my challenges and remain balanced. I firmly believe that our daily thoughts and actions shape our lives.
